Be careful of the sticky gel pad. It can ruin the soft dash material if left on the dash and under a hot sun.

Default Large phone. Where to put it?

I'm new to this forum and I just purchased a '13 ES350 yesterday, of which I am very happy with.

I ran into the problem of, where to store my phone while is charging. The phone is a rather large LG V10. The phone didn't fit in the cup holders and slips around on the piano black portion of the console. So I bought this on Amazon:

Macally MCUPMP Adjustable Automobile Cup Holder








It's holding an old Moto X just for display purposes, but, my LG V10 fits perfectly. Just thought I would share since you guys are so helpful on this forum.
